Project design

    Generator Mode

    Introduction

    Diesel generators are widely used in areas with unstable grid supply to guarantee a reliable supply in industrial plants, backup systems and off-grid communities. Combined with photovoltaics, these diesel systems offer great potential for long-term cost savings.

     

    The SolaX PV-Genset solution ensures optimum interaction between the photovoltaics and diesel generator. This saves fuel, lowers energy costs and ensures a stable and reliable power supply.

     

    Mode One: ATS Control  

    Convenient

    Very easy to integrate into existing systems

    No extra devices needed (Generator should have its own ATS)

    No extra connection needed

     

    Simple control

    No complicated setup

    In this operating mode, generator is working as “grid”. Generator do not communicate with inverter which means no wiring modification needed (but inverter also unable to control generator in detail). The ATS below (comes with generator) will decide generator ON/OFF depend on grid status.

     

     

    1. MaxChargePower

    Maximum battery charging power from generator. (0~30000, 5000w by default)

    2. Char&Disc Period

    Charging period not allowed discharge. Discharging Period not allowed charge.

    These period settings are associated with the same name settings under “work mode”. The reason why copy these settings here is in order to convenient user (no need to jump back to work mode page to set period when use generator mode).

    3. Charge from Gen→Charge battery to

    How many SOC been allowed to charge from generator. (10~100% by default)

     

    Mode Two: Dry Contact

    Eco-friendly

    No extra devices needed (Generator should have its own ATS for grid switch, no ATS required when pure off-grid status)

    Only need Drycontact connection between inverter&generator

     

    Smart-saving

    Various control methods automatically maintain engine status at the most efficient level for all scenarios, resulting in reduced fuel consumption, noise and vibration.

    In this operating mode, users can intelligently control system through variety settings to meet the needs of different scenarios by Drycontact connection between inverter&generator.

    Inverter side: COM port Drycontact_out(PIN7&PIN8)

     

     

    Generator side: Drycontact_in

     

     

    1. MaxChargePower

    Maximum battery charging power from generator. (0~30000, 5000w by default (x3), 3000w by default (X1))

    2. Reference SOC/Immediately

    Select when turn on/off the generator depend on below a or b:

    a.Reference SOC: swith on SOC xx%(20%by default), switch off SOC xx%(95% by default (x3), 80% by default (X1) ).

    b.Immediately: turn on/off the generator when grid status change.

    3. Switch on/off SOC

    Inverter will switch on/off generator when reach this SOC.

    4. MaxRun Time

    Maximum operating time of generator. (30Min by default)

    5. MinRest Time

    Set the minimum time interval between generator starts to avoid frequent generator switching ON/OFF.(60Min by default)

    6. Allow work

    Allowed time period for generator operating.

    7. Char&Disc Period

    Charging period not allowed discharge. Discharging Period not allowed charge.

    These period settings are associated with the same name settings under “work mode”. The reason why copy these settings here is in order to convenient user (no need to jump back to work mode page to set period when use generator mode).

    8. Charge from Gen→Charge battery to

    How many SOC been allowed to charge from generator. (10~100,10% by default)

     

    Compatibility

    Only G4 inverter support generator mode(Sep 2022).

    Generator drycontact mode and adapter box(for heat pump) share the same Drycontact PINs. So generator Drycontact mode and adapter box unable to be used at same time.
